Founded in 1450, this public Catalan university, headquartered in Barcelona, distributes its faculties across several campuses in and around the city, including University Square, Diagonal, Bellvitge, Mundet, Sants, and the Clinical Hospital of Barcelona.

The University of Barcelona (UB) has witnessed numerous major political, social, and economic events that have shaped the history of Spain. It is renowned for its high-quality academic programs, a wide variety of study specializations, modern facilities, well-stocked libraries, and the networking opportunities it offers students through its strong ties with industry and local businesses.
